DSWD Distributes P6.3M Aid in Mendez, Cavite

MENDEZ, Cavite — More than 3,000 residents of Mendez, Cavite received financial assistance from the Department of Social Welfare and Development (DSWD) under the Assistance in Crisis Situation (AICS) program, initiated by Sen. Ramon Bong Revilla Jr. in partnership with Agimat Partylist.

A total of 3,150 beneficiaries received P2,000 each, totaling P6.3 million in government funds.

The aid primarily benefited senior citizens, single parents, and impoverished residents of Mendez, Cavite.

Although Sen. Revilla was not present, he was represented by his children, Agimat Partylist Congressman Bryan Revilla and Bacoor Board Member Ram Revilla, who is also a Cavite vice gubernatorial aspirant.

The Revilla siblings personally oversaw the distribution of aid, assisted by local officials of Mendez, Cavite.
